If you sell on WooCommerce and run Google Ads, you already know the painful truth: ROAS lies. A campaign can show 5x return on ad spend and still lose money once you subtract product cost, shipping, refunds, and ad fees. That is exactly the problem WooTrack was built to solve — accurate profit on ad spend (POAS) tracking designed natively for WooCommerce.
POAS, or Profit on Ad Spend, measures how many euros (or dollars) of real net profit you make for every euro spent on advertising. Unlike ROAS, which only looks at revenue, POAS factors in margins, COGS, shipping, transaction fees, and returns. For WooCommerce store owners scaling Google Shopping or Performance Max campaigns, POAS is the only metric that prevents profitable-looking ads from quietly draining the bank account.
